Automotive Supplier Innovation Program (ASIP) Canadian Research Grants

The Automotive Supplier Innovation Program (ASIP) was created as part of the Economic Action Plan 2015. This Canadian government funding program will provide up to $100 million over five years (2015-2020) to encourage automotive suppliers to develop new innovative products and processes that will make Canada more competitive on a global scale. Ontario Collaboration Secures Global Competitiveness in Automotive Industry

The Ontario automotive sector contributed over $16 billion to the province’s GDP in 2014 alone. Ontario remains one of the strongest hubs in North America for the manufacturing and assembly of automobiles and Ontario’s economy is largely impacted by the performance of its industry players.
